// S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0-or-later
/**
* @file Implementation of class TestWithSvgObjectPairs.
*/
/*
* Authors:
* Rafał Siejakowski <rs@rs-math.net>
*
* Copyright (C) 2023 Authors
*
* Released under GNU GPL v2+, read the file 'COPYING' for more information.
*/
#include "test-with-svg-object-pairs.h"
#include <exception>
#include <vector>
#include <span>
#include <gtest/gtest.h>
#include <string>
#include "inkscape.h"
#include "document.h"
class SVGTestError : public std::exception
{
public:
SVGTestError(const std::string message) : _error_message{std::move(message)} {}
const char *what() const noexcept override { return _error_message.c_str(); }
private:
std::string _error_message;
};
const char *TEST_OBJECT_PREFIX = "test-object-";
const char *REFERENCE_OBJECT_PREFIX = "reference-object-";
namespace Inkscape {
TestWithSvgObjectPairs::TestWithSvgObjectPairs(char const *const svg_path, size_t num_tests)
: _num_tests{num_tests}
{
if (!Inkscape::Application::exists()) {
Inkscape::Application::create(false);
}
_filename = std::string(INKSCAPE_TESTS_DIR) + '/' + std::string(svg_path);
}
void TestWithSvgObjectPairs::SetUp()
{
_doc.reset(SPDocument::createNewDoc(_filename.c_str(), false));
if (!_doc) {
throw SVGTestError(std::string("Could not open test file \"") + _filename + "\"!");
}
_doc->ensureUpToDate();
for (unsigned case_number = 0; case_number < _num_tests; ++case_number) {
auto const case_string = std::to_string(case_number);
auto const test_object_id = std::string(TEST_OBJECT_PREFIX) + case_string;
auto const reference_object_id = std::string(REFERENCE_OBJECT_PREFIX) + case_string;
auto const *test_object = _doc->getObjectById(test_object_id.c_str());
auto const *reference_object = _doc->getObjectById(reference_object_id.c_str());
bool const found = test_object && reference_object;
if (!found) {
throw SVGTestError(std::string("Could not find objects with ids '") + test_object_id + "', '"
+ reference_object_id + "' in the file '" + _filename + "'!");
}
_test_cases.push_back({
.test_object = test_object,
.reference_object = reference_object
});
}
// Check that there is no forgotten test object with a higher index
const std::string forgotten_test_object_id = std::string(TEST_OBJECT_PREFIX) + std::to_string(_num_tests);
const std::string forgotten_ref_object_id = std::string(REFERENCE_OBJECT_PREFIX) + std::to_string(_num_tests);
for (auto id : {forgotten_test_object_id.c_str(), forgotten_ref_object_id.c_str()}) {
if (_doc->getObjectById(id)) {
FAIL() << "Found forgotten test object with id='" << id << "' not included in iteration!";
}
}
}
void TestWithSvgObjectPairs::TearDown() { _test_cases.clear(); }
} // namespace Inkscape
